React Native: CSS e Tailwind chegam de vez
O Expo confirmou: CSS e Tailwind logo serão nativos no React Native. Chega de workarounds e pontes – descubra o que muda.
Por que isso é importante
O anúncio da integração nativa de CSS e Tailwind no React Native pelo Expo muda tudo para quem cria apps mobile. É o fim das adaptações, pontes e camadas extras. O resultado? Mais performance, produtividade e liberdade visual para programadores vindos da web. Entenda como essa revolução vai impactar seu código e seu dia a dia!
Em breve: CSS e Tailwind direto no React Native
Até hoje, aplicar estilos com o poder e a simplicidade do CSS ou do Tailwind em React Native exigia gambiarras. Soluções como Native Wind faziam ponte entre o que escrevemos e o que o React Native realmente entende. A promessa do Expo é entregar, pela primeira vez, suporte nativo e sem intermediários para estilizar seu app com CSS e Tailwind.
⚠️Atenção
Ainda não está disponível: o suporte nativo está nos planos do Expo, mas segue em desenvolvimento. Por enquanto, Native Wind e outros workarounds continuam obrigatórios. Fique de olho no roadmap oficial!
Como funciona hoje: a ponte Native Wind
Se você já quis usar classes Tailwind no React Native, certamente ouviu falar em Native Wind. Ele traduz os estilos Tailwind para objetos JavaScript entendidos pelo mobile – mas adiciona uma camada a mais, que pode custar flexibilidade e performance em projetos grandes.
ℹ️Info rápido
Native Wind já trouxe ganhos porque permite pensar o visual do seu app como se estivesse no web. A diferença agora é o salto para uma integração sem pontes, reduzindo bugs e trazendo qualidade real nos detalhes.
Expo e o plano de suporte nativo
O Expo, sempre à frente nas tendências React Native, aposta alto: quer tornar CSS e Tailwind recursos de primeira classe, sem depender de libs intermediárias. Teremos codebase mais limpa, onboarding mais rápido e menos dores de cabeça na hora de migrar times da web para mobile.
⚠️Atenção: mudanças no futuro
Quem já usa Native Wind vai continuar bem, mas deve planejar futuras migrações quando o suporte nativo chegar. Prepare seus projetos para alterações progressivas e monitore updates oficiais!
O que você ganha com CSS nativo no mobile?
- Performance direta, sem tradução intermediária. - Mais compatibilidade com padrões web. - Aproveite o melhor do Tailwind sem adaptações. - Curva de aprendizado menor para novos devs. - Mais liberdade visual, menos stress.
✅Sucesso confirmado no Dev Doido
No canal Dev Doido os feedbacks são claros: usar CSS e Tailwind reduz tempo de entrega, facilita manutenção e atrai quem já domina frontend. A integração nativa tende a escalar ainda mais esse sucesso.
Como vai funcionar na prática?
O Expo indica que será possível usar classes Tailwind ou folhas CSS direto nos componentes React Native, sem converter manualmente. Tudo será processado sob o capô, com suporte otimizado para mobile nativo.
⚠️Atenção: quebre menos a cabeça
Assim que o feature chegar, sua dor com inconsistência visual entre web e app deve sumir. Mas prepare-se para refatorar estilos antigos e estudar guidelines do Expo para não ter surpresas.
O que muda na produtividade?
Programar telas ficará mais ágil. Você passa a escrever o que já conhece, sem abstrações desnecessárias. O onboarding de devs novos diminui, assim como os bugs com estilos errados.
❌Erro comum
Atenção para projetos híbridos: misturar workarounds antigos com o futuro suporte nativo pode gerar conflitos de estilos e bugs inesperados. Valide bem a base de código antes de migrar.
Sua stack no caminho certo?
Se você quer velocidade, consistência e menos overhead, o suporte nativo a CSS e Tailwind faz todo sentido. Quem aposta no Expo tende a sair na frente quanto mais cedo preparar a base do projeto.
ℹ️Dica técnica
Estude a documentação oficial do Expo, fique de olho nos repositórios do projeto e assine updates em canais como o Dev Doido para saber quando adotar o novo feature com segurança.
Resumo e próximos passos
CSS e Tailwind nativos no React Native vão eliminar barreiras históricas do mobile. Prepare sua stack, teste soluções atuais (como Native Wind) e fique pronto para migrar rápido assim que a funcionalidade for liberada no Expo. Não perca as novidades do canal Dev Doido para se manter na frente.